FINANCE REVIEW — MARKETING BUDGET CUT

For sales leads: Q2 review confirms a 15% reduction in marketing spend, effective immediately. Cuts fall mainly on the Sellwick campaign and trade events in the Ostrand region; digital spend for the Janview launch is protected. Pipeline targets are unchanged, so expect tighter lead flow and plan outreach accordingly. Questions go through Finance lead Corin Abel. The confidential rationale from the planning committee follows below.

confidential, kahog-bawif: The northern region missed its Pramir quota by 20.0 percent last quarter. Casaxek Freight plans to lower the Fraion list price by 41.5 percent in December. The finance team signed off on a budget of $236.4 million for Project Druius. The renewal with Fenysix Partners closes at $91.3 million a year, 2.1 percent below the last contract.

# Approvals — GateTally Turnstile Counter

Quick rules for changes to the Bramblefield stadium turnstile counter: anything touching the debounce window or the offline buffer needs a reviewed PR plus a replay test against last season's entry logs. Cosmetic dashboard tweaks can self-merge. For the counting logic itself, no exceptions — every change waits on explicit approval from the component owner.

signatory, yahog-badug: Quenix Ulaael

Heads up: if the Lintrock baseline file in the Quarrow repo drifts from main, CI fails with a "stale baseline" error even when the code is fine. Quick fix is to regenerate the baseline on a clean checkout and re-push. If a customer build is blocked, confirm the failing run matches the token below before escalating.

build token for yadug-yagag: htk21_c863c33eb8b82c0c9c152